Osamu Dezaki (November 18, 1943 – April 17, 2011) also known as Makura Saki (崎枕 Saki Makura), Kan Matsudo (松戸完 Matsudo Kan), Toru Yabuki (矢吹徹 Yabuki Toru) or Kuyou Sai (斉九洋 Sai Kuyou), was a Japanese anime director and screenwriter. He is acknowledged to be one of the best and most influential Anime directors and popularized various techniques that are now considered standard in Japanese animation. Dezaki developed a highly distinctive Signature Style and is credited with inventing the Pastel-Chalked Freeze Frame.
